Carl Edwards says his team's decision to replace crew chief Bob Osborne with Chad Norris was made primarily because of Osborne's health issues - not because of subpar performances so far this season.
The Roush Fenway team made the move last week and has not disclosed Osborne's specific health issues. Edwards didn't go into detail either, saying only that Osborne was a "tough, tough man" for dealing with it and still working.
Still, Edwards is 11th in the Sprint Cup standings going into Sunday's Brickyard 400 and is hoping Norris' fresh perspective might be enough to boost the team's performance.
Osborne remains with the team in a management role.
